Output 2de17e8929495cdf078db88b3d7ad51afc8ee87ca7e0fea8abda38cb7cd0207e:1

value
4420348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d5bae2756be4dda2684a509b2b35c31c1c16651 OP_EQUAL
address
3EaT2eeZAaxGHe6vDjGqgtPTTEWAE19sTj
transaction
2de17e8929495cdf078db88b3d7ad51afc8ee87ca7e0fea8abda38cb7cd0207e
confirmations
335670
spent
true